There are also various phases of the same movies. There's an older Godzilla vs MechaGodzilla that's pretty bad. It has another monster in it called Titanosaurus. Then there are the Godzilla movies from the 90s which have much better FX; there's a MechaGodzilla one of those too.

Either way, MechaGodzilla was one of the dumber ideas in the franchise IMO. I like the King Ghidorah vs Godzilla movies much better.

But like you said, they're all at least somewhat silly but they're also just plain fun.
